Five winners of 4G concessions

27 Jun 2013

Diego Molano, Minister for Information Technology and Communications, has revealed that five companies have won 4G concessions in Colombia. The winners have been named as Movistar (which paid COP198 billion [USD103 million] for 30MHz in the AWS [2100MHz/1700MHz] band), a consortium formed by ETB and Tigo (COP196 billion for 30MHz in the AWS band), Avantel (COP107 billion for 30MHz in the AWS band), DirecTV (COP72 billion for 30MHz and separately COP78 billion for 40MHz in the 2.5GHz band), and Claro (COP120 for 30MHz in the 2.5GHz band). The bid from Mexico’s Azteca 4G was unsuccessful, and the auction for spectrum in the 1900MHz band was declared void.
